جدول المحتويات:

ترقية HP Scanjet5: 6 خطوات
ترقية HP Scanjet5: 6 خطوات

فيديو: ترقية HP Scanjet5: 6 خطوات

فيديو: ترقية HP Scanjet5: 6 خطوات
فيديو: Updating HP Software and Drivers | HP Support | HP Support 2024, شهر نوفمبر
Anonim
ترقية HP Scanjet5
ترقية HP Scanjet5

قم بترقية الماسح الضوئي الشبكي HP Scanjet5 بنظام min-itx ونظام GNU / Linux للحصول على سرعة معالجة أسرع وإضافة المزيد من الأدوات المساعدة مثل إدارة المستندات وتخزين الملفات والخادم.

الخطوة 1: الاستعداد للقرصنة

تم بناء الماسح الضوئي في جزأين رئيسيين: الماسح الضوئي ، وهو عبارة عن جهاز SCSI مسطح قياسي مع وحدة تغذية للورق سعة 50 صفحة في الأعلى ؛ وجهاز الكمبيوتر ، وهو نظام AMD 486-dx 66 ميجا هرتز مع محرك IDE ، على اللوحة scsi للماسح الضوئي ، وفتحتان ISA ، واحدة للشبكة ، وواحدة للفيديو عند استكشاف الأخطاء وإصلاحها (عليك توفير بطاقة فيديو ISA الخاصة بك). بالنسبة لأولئك الذين يرغبون في تشغيل Linux على أجهزة المخزون مع القليل من الميزات الإضافية ، يحتوي https://berklix.com/scanjet/ على بعض المعلومات الرائعة ، وحتى مثبت FreeBSD الكامل للجهاز. هذا هو المكان الذي بدأت فيه اختراق هذا الجهاز ، وكان دافعي الرئيسي لترقية mini-itx هو أن مزود الطاقة فجر مكثفًا وأتلف الكثير من PSU بحيث لا يمكن إصلاحه بسهولة ، وكان لدي أيضًا لوحة EPIA 800 جالسة حول انتظار المنزل. الأدوات والأجزاء التي ستحتاج إليها: - مكواة لحام - برامج تشغيل براغي فيليبس # 1 و # 2 - كماشة أنف إبرة - قصاصات سلكية ومتجرد - قرص صلب IDE من اختيارك - بطاقة SCSI ذات 50 سنًا (I تستخدم Tekram أقدم) - رافع الزاوية اليمنى PCI ، الجانب "A" ، 5Volt. لقد استخدمت ارتفاعًا 1.03 من risercardshop.com ، الموقع الأمريكي الوحيد الذي يمكنني العثور عليه بهذا الارتفاع. - لوحة رئيسية مصغرة أو أصغر. لقد استخدمت EPIA 800 ، حرارة منخفضة بدرجة كافية وطاقة أكثر من كافية. - مصدر طاقة مثبت على حامل 1U (يبدو أن 135 وات تعمل) - مصدر طاقة 24 فولت 1.7 أمبير (لقد استخدمت 1.9 أمبير ، المزيد لا يضر ، أيضًا تأكد من قراءة الملخص في النهاية) - مقابس AT / X PSU و molex إلى 3 مراوح سلكية للحصول على مقابس وأسلاك إضافية أو الرغبة في تقطيع PSU باهظ الثمن لتوصيل الأسلاك قليلاً من حزمة) لذلك كلفني هذا المشروع حوالي 30 دولارًا فقط من جيبي.

الخطوة 2: أحضر الماسح

أحصل على الماسح
أحصل على الماسح
أحصل على الماسح
أحصل على الماسح

آسف لم يكن لدي كاميرا في متناول يدي عندما فعلت معظم هذا ، لكنها في الحقيقة أشياء بسيطة إلى حد ما ، لذا فإن الصور ستكون ممتعة فقط وليست مفيدة في هذه المرحلة. https://www.dvs1.informatik.tu-darmstadt.de/staff/haul/scanjet/Project_Network_Scanjet_Repair.html بعض الصور الرائعة للشجاعة. يوجد في الجزء الخلفي من الماسح الضوئي برغيان ، معلما بأسهم ، للإزالة وسوف ينزلق جزء الكمبيوتر من الماسح الضوئي. يتميز تصميم العلبة بتصميم مزلاج / احتكاك مثير للاهتمام يجعل من الغريب أن ينزلق للخارج. فقط استخدم القوة الثابتة وقم بتعديلها قليلاً وستخرج بسهولة كافية. تأكد من العناية بالأسلاك ، يجب فصل قابس الطاقة المربع وكابلات scsi من أجل إزالة الدرج تمامًا. جزء! قم بإزالة كل شيء من الدرج ، نعم ، كل شيء! ربما يمكنك ترك المروحة في مكانها ، لكن يجب إخراج الباقي ، بما في ذلك الحاجز بين منطقة PSU ومنطقة اللوحة الرئيسية ، ستحتاج إلى بعض أعمال التقطيع. بمجرد خروج كل شيء ، ستحتاج إلى إزالة كتلة حيث تتصاعد شبكة ISA على ظهرها ، سيكون في طريق لوحة ITX. أعتقد أنه يمكنك تعديله ، لكن إزالته بدا لي أسهل. ستحتاج أيضًا إلى إزالة 2 من حوامل اللوحة الرئيسية. 2 سيصطف في ITX ، 2 لن يصطف. لقد استخدمت المواجهة البلاستيكية من صندوق الأجزاء القديمة بدلاً من الصناديق التي تمت إزالتها. إذا كان على الوحدة أن تنجو من الشحن ، فقد ترغب في النقر على فتحتين وإضافة موقف حقيقي. مادة كافية لتكون قادرًا على استخدام فتحات تثبيت PSU ، أتمنى لو كان لدي. انقر أيضًا على الفتحات المخصصة لحالات المواجهة لوحدة PSU بجهد 24 فولت. (الماسح الضوئي يتطلب 24 فولت في حال كنت تتساءل)

الخطوة 3: حان وقت اللحام

يمكن أن يصبح هذا الأمر معقدًا بعض الشيء ، ولم أكتب كثيرًا ، لذا عليك الانتباه إلى مجموعتك. كان PSU القديم مرجعي ، فقد تم وضع علامات على الفولتية على اللوحة حتى تتمكن من اتباع سلك من القابس إلى اللوحة لمعرفة ما تحتاجه.

لم أحاول بعد تشغيل "اللوحة" بجهد -12 فولت ، ولم أرغب في النقر على قابس الطاقة atx حتى علمت أن النظام يعمل ، وقد أفعل ذلك في البداية. يبدو أنه قياسي RS232 ، على الرغم من أنني قد أكون مخطئًا بالتأكيد. حسنًا ، الأسلاك تجعل الوقت. أولاً ، قمت بقص قابس طاقة الماسح الضوئي المربع من PSU القديم بعد ملاحظة الألوان التي تحتوي على الفولتية. قمت بقص قابس طاقة AT لتوصيله بـ 24V psu ، واضطررت إلى قطع بعض علامات التبويب لملاءمة نظيفة. ثم قمت بقص موليكس أنثى من مروحة عبور قديمة من خلال تسخير الطاقة لـ 5 فولت التي تحتاج إلى ترشيحها من ATX عبر n HDD موليكس. عند لحامها بالكامل ، استخدمت أرضية من ATX PSU بجوار 5V والأرض من 24V بجانب 24V. نعم نعم ، 2 PSU مختلفين على جهاز واحد ، سيئة سيئة ، أعرف. في النهاية ، يشتركان في مفتاح الطاقة والأرض ، وكلاهما يقوم بتبديل إمدادات الطاقة ، لذا فإن جميع المخاطر هنا ضئيلة للغاية. من أجل الطاقة ، قمت بقص الدعامة من وحدة PSU الأصلية وقمت بتركيب القابس الأصلي وتشغيل العلبة (انظر الصورة الثانية). لقد ضحت بسلك طاقة لوحدة ATX PSU وقمت بتلحيمه في قابس العلبة. بالنسبة للجانب 120 فولت 24 فولت ، وجدت قابسًا من داخل شاشة ميتة (لا تسأل) يتناسب تمامًا ، ولا توجد فكرة عما قد ينجح ، بخلاف اللحام مباشرة في القطبين. بالنسبة للمروحة ، بدلاً من الربط في القابس الأصلي (لقد سئمت من اللحام في هذه المرحلة) ، استخدمت قابس مروحة 3 سنون لمحول موليكس 4 سنون وأزلت دبوسًا ومفتاحًا بلاستيكيًا حتى يتم توصيله في قابس مخزون المروحة.

الخطوة 4: قرن الحذاء كل شيء هناك

Shoehorn كل شيء هناك
Shoehorn كل شيء هناك
Shoehorn كل شيء هناك
Shoehorn كل شيء هناك
Shoehorn كل شيء هناك
Shoehorn كل شيء هناك

اربط كل شيء! أستخدم شريطًا مزدوج الجوانب لتأمين ATX psu ، في الإدراك المتأخر كان يجب أن أقوم بقطع الفتحة بشكل مختلف حتى أتمكن من استخدام مسامير التثبيت الخاصة به. كل شيء يناسب بشكل مريح تمامًا ولم أواجه مشكلة في الحرارة ، فقد تم تشغيله منذ أسبوع قوي تقريبًا الآن.

انظر المربعات الصغيرة على الصورة لمعرف الأجزاء

الخطوة 5: تكوين النظام

اخترت Ubuntu ، ولكن يجب أن تعمل أي توزيعة Linux تقريبًا أيضًا. اضطررت إلى إضافة "sg" إلى / etc / modules من أجل الحصول على دعم scsi scanner عند التمهيد ، كل شيء آخر يعمل مباشرة! تم تثبيت Sane لجعل الماسح يعمل ، Samba لخدمات الملفات ، و Apache و "PHP Sane Frontend "لنظام أرشفة مستندات بسيط. سأترك تكوين هذه المشاريع المعنية حيث تم توثيقها جميعًا بشكل جيد ومعكسة. بمجرد أن أتحرك لاستخدام اللوحة وشاشات الكريستال السائل ، سأستخدم البرنامج النصي bash من https://berklix.com/scanjet / وربما تعديله قليلاً لتخزين الملفات المحلية وما إلى ذلك. حتى ذلك الحين ، أستخدم جهاز لوحة مفاتيح تسلسلي Genovation من مشروع قديم كواجهة أمامية ماكرو ، يبدو غيتوًا للغاية (لا ، لن ألتقط صورة له: P). لقد كتبت نصًا نصيًا روبيًا ونصًا نصيًا php (والذي سأنتقل إليه في النهاية إلى روبي عندما أتعلمه بشكل أفضل ، وبدا أن إرسال بريد إلكتروني بدون MTA يبدو صعبًا في روبي) للتعامل مع الوظائف الفعلية مثل المسح الضوئي إلى مشاركة شبكة أو عنوان بريد إلكتروني. يتعامل البرنامج النصي لـ Ruby مع لوحة المفاتيح ، ويتولى البرنامج النصي php shell المسح الضوئي وإرسال البريد الإلكتروني وتخزين الرسائل القصيرة. لقد أرفقت البرامج النصية ، استمتع!

الخطوة السادسة: الخاتمة

حسنًا ، بشكل عام ، أنا سعيد جدًا بهذا. هذا هو إلى حد بعيد مشروع الأجهزة الأكثر تعقيدًا الذي قمت به على الإطلاق وكان انفجارًا! أنا بالتأكيد أخطط لفعل المزيد!

الأشياء التي كنت سأفعلها مختلفة: - أولاً ، سأذهب إلى PSU واحد للتبديل مما يمكنه توفير جميع الفولتية المختلفة التي أحتاجها وتشغيل كل شيء منها. لن يكون صنع قابس ATX مخصص منخفضًا على مقياس الألم ، ولكنه سينتهي به الأمر أكثر نظافة في النهاية. - اقضي المزيد من الوقت مع روبي. إنها لغة البرمجة النصية القوية الملعونة. يستغرق الأمر بعض الوقت لتلتف حوله ، ولكن بناء الجملة أنظف بكثير من لغة بيرل. - استخدم قرص كمبيوتر محمول ، أو قم بالتمهيد من Compact Flash ولديك محرك ذاكرة وصول عشوائي (RAM) لمنطقة العمل. هذا يعني بالطبع أن التخزين سيكون محدودًا ، لكنه سيكون شبه صامت وأسرع قليلاً. هل كان الأمر يستحق ذلك؟ إي نعم! نقوم بانتظام بمسح دفعات من 40-50 صفحة إلى PDF للأرشفة الرقمية ، مقارنةً بتوزيع FreeBSD على 486 مع ذاكرة وصول عشوائي 8 ميغا ، هذا جهاز جديد تمامًا! كانت الدُفعات تستغرق ما يصل إلى 20 دقيقة للتحويل ، وفي بعض الأحيان نفدت ذاكرة الوصول العشوائي (RAM) وفشلت للتو ، حتى أن 50 صفحة تستغرق الآن أقل من دقيقة لإنشاء ملف PDF.

موصى به: